Pakistan State Oil Addresses Circular Debt Article, Claims No Knowledge of Statements

Karachi: Pakistan State Oil Company Limited (PSO) has officially addressed a recent article published in the electronic media, clarifying its position regarding the claims made in the piece. The article, titled "The Silent Transition in Circular Debt: Fiscal Year Closes, Market Awaits Clarity," was published by Metis Global Link News.

In a formal communication acknowledging the receipt of a letter dated July 03, 2025, PSO stated that it has no knowledge or information concerning the assertions made in the aforementioned article. The company emphasized its commitment to transparency, assuring that any relevant information will be reported in accordance with the Pakistan Stock Exchange (PSX) Regulations.

According to information available from the Pakistan Stock Exchange (PSX), PSO has taken steps to inform the TRE Certificate Holders of the Exchange about its stance on the article. The company reiterated its adherence to regulatory requirements, ensuring that stakeholders are kept informed with accurate and timely disclosures.
